Chief Secretary Regmi resigns, Foreign Secy Bairagi likely to take the post



KATHMANDU: Chief Secretary Lokdarshan Regmi has resigned from his post.

Even though his tenure ends on October 19, Regmi preferred to step down before that.

Regmis resignation has paved the way for Foreign Secretary Shankar Das Bairagi to become the Chief Secretary.

Prime Minister KP Oli accepted Regmi’s resignation on Thursday.

Sources said a meeting of the cabinet is likely to appoint Regmi as an ambassador today.
